Output f282698173ec942077b0b674ee230aa6b2aa794207020fb1640342b18ed826d4:46

value
508649
script pubkey
OP_0 OP_PUSHBYTES_20 dbd9f69a261244c9455e5787ad4ec51f380a58d2
address
bc1qm0vldx3xzfzvj32727r66nk9ruuq5kxjwdxrqc
transaction
f282698173ec942077b0b674ee230aa6b2aa794207020fb1640342b18ed826d4
confirmations
41494
spent
true